The Origins of Coffee: A Worldwide Point of view
While you might think of coffee as a contemporary staple, its origins map back centuries, linking with societies around the world. The story begins in Ethiopia, where tale says a goat herdsman named Kaldi found the invigorating effects of coffee beans after discovering his goats frolicking energetically after eating them. This stimulated rate of interest, leading to coffee's spread to Arab traders that valued the made drink. By the 15th century, it reached Persia, Egypt, and Turkey, where coffee shops came to be social hubs for conversation and culture.As trade routes increased, coffee made its way to Europe in the 17th century, rapidly getting popularity. It transformed from a mystical beverage into a day-to-day routine, inspiring celebrations and intellectual exchanges. Each culture added its distinct twist to coffee preparation, enhancing its history. This international trip highlights how coffee attaches us, going beyond borders and uniting diverse customs through a straightforward bean.

Harvesting Methods Discussed
When it comes to coffee, recognizing harvesting methods is vital, because they directly affect the flavor and high quality of the beans you delight in. There are two key techniques: careful picking and strip selecting - Single Origin Espresso. Selective picking entails hand-picking just ripe cherries, guaranteeing you obtain the very best quality beans. This method often brings about a richer flavor account, though it's more labor-intensive. On the various other hand, strip picking ways collecting all cherries at the same time, despite ripeness. While it's quicker and less costly, this can lead to a mix of flavors, affecting the end product. Ultimately, the option of gathering strategy can substantially influence your coffee experience, so it deserves understanding exactly how those beans made it to your cup
Fermentation and Drying out
After gathering, the following action in processing coffee beans play a significant role fit their flavor. You'll discover that fermentation is important, as it helps break down the mucilage surrounding the beans, enhancing their taste account. Depending upon the approach, this procedure can last from a couple of hours to several days, with varying results based upon temperature level and humidity.Once fermentation is full, drying out follows, which is similarly important. You can pick from sun-drying or mechanical drying out techniques. Sun-drying enables the beans to soak up tastes from the atmosphere, while mechanical drying warranties constant moisture degrees regardless of weather. Proper drying is necessary to avoid mold and mildew and preserve the beans' quality, ultimately affecting your cup of coffee.
Milling and Grading Process
As fermentation and drying out established the stage for flavor growth, the milling and grading procedure warranties that just the very best coffee beans make it to your cup. This phase includes getting rid of the external layers of the coffee cherry, consisting of the parchment and husk. After milling, the beans are sorted by dimension and weight, ensuring an uniform quality. You'll locate that grading helps identify problems and classify beans, which influences taste and scent. Top notch beans get a higher quality, resulting in a richer coffee experience. Once rated, the beans are ready for product packaging and delivery, preserving their distinct characteristics. This precise procedure is important for supplying the phenomenal taste you enjoy in every sip of your favorite mixture.

Roasting Methods Explained
While you could think that all coffee toasting techniques generate the exact same outcomes, the fact is that each technique discloses unique flavor capacities in the beans. You can pick between approaches like drum toasting, air roasting, and even standard frying pan roasting. Drum toasting makes use of a rotating drum to equally disperse warm, improving caramelization and generating a balanced flavor. Air roasting, on the various other hand, distributes hot air around the beans, promoting a lighter roast with pronounced acidity. Pan toasting allows for hands-on control but calls for continuous attention to avoid burning. Each method has its subtleties, so try out different methods can assist you discover the best roast that lines up with your preference choices. Enjoy the trip of locating your optimal mug!
Influence On Taste Account
Various roasting methods not only influence the procedure but also considerably affect the taste account of the coffee beans. When you pick a light roast, you'll experience intense level of acidity and floral notes, showcasing the bean's beginning. On the other hand, a tool roast equilibriums acidity with sweet taste, typically disclosing chocolatey undertones. Dark roasts, on the other hand, draw out vibrant, smoky tastes, sometimes masking the bean's one-of-a-kind qualities. Each strategy discloses different oils and substances, causing a large range of tastes. By try out various roasting styles, you can uncover which profiles reverberate with your palate. Recognizing these nuances aids you value the virtuosity behind your cup of coffee, enhancing your general experience with every sip.

Developing Techniques: Just How Preparation Influences Taste
Blending coffee opens up a domain of flavor opportunities, however just how you brew that mix can significantly influence your last mug. Different developing techniques remove one-of-a-kind flavors and scents, so it's crucial to pick wisely. As an example, a French press allows debris and oils to continue to be, producing a rich, full-bodied experience. On the various other hand, a pour-over highlights the coffee's clarity and illumination, ideal for showcasing delicate notes.Espresso, with its high pressure, generates a focused shot that emphasizes sweetness and crema. If you like a lighter mixture, consider a cool mixture method; it generates a smooth, less acidic taste.Ultimately, trial and error is key. Adjusting variables like water temperature level, grind size, and brew time can change your coffee's profile. Welcome the art of brewing to uncover the flavors hidden in your coffee blends. The right method can elevate your experience to brand-new heights.

What Is the Distinction Between Arabica and Robusta Beans?
Arabica beans are smoother, sweeter, and have a higher level of acidity, while robusta beans are stronger, more bitter, and contain even more caffeine. You'll see these distinctions in flavor and fragrance when brewing your coffee.
Just How Does Altitude Affect Coffee Bean Taste?
Altitude effects coffee bean flavor considerably. Greater altitudes produce beans with brighter level of acidity and facility tastes, while lower elevations usually generate beans that are larger and less nuanced. You'll see these differences in your mug!

How Should I Store Coffee Beans for Freshness?
To keep your coffee beans fresh, store them in a closed container in an amazing, dark area. Avoid subjecting them to warm, wetness, or light, as these elements can quickly weaken their taste and aroma.
